The glass made from metaphosphate, in which the total content of transition metal ions as impurity is less than 5 ppm, can be used to produce glass of high-power laser due to its excellent optical transmission. So the related preparation technique of the high-purity metaphosphate is important for military industry.In general, A1(PO3)3 or KPO3,Which is one of the basic materials for making phosphate glass, can be obtained by heating the mixture of Al(OH)3 and NH4H2PO4 or KH2PO4. In this paper, NH4H2PO4 or KH2PO4 in which the total content of Fe3+, Co2+, Ni2+, Cu2+, Cr3+ and Mn2+ as impurity is less than 5 ppm has been prepared by ion exchange chromatography method.The main content in this paper included:1,A chelating resin D751 was selected to purify NH4H2PO4. Under the optimum conditions, the total impurity content in the NH4H2PO4 was reduced with the D751 from 13.51 ppm to less than 5 ppm. The static of the resin adsorption capacity and regeneration properties have been measured.2,By using of three ion exchange resins to purify NH4H2PO4, including strongly acid cation exchange resins D001, 732 and 742, those three resins selectively adsorbed transition metal ions and didn't adsorb alkaline earth metal.The results showed that the content of all transition metal ions including Fe3+ ,Co2+,Ni2+,Cu2+,Cr3+ and Mn2+ in NH4H2PO4 was more than 5 ppm. The static of the resin adsorption capacity and regeneration properties have been measured.3,By using of a chelating resin D751 to purify KH2PO4, under the optimum conditions, the total impurity content in the KH2PO4 was reduced with the D751 from 41.48 ppm to less than 5 ppm. The static of the resin adsorption capacity and regeneration properties have been measured.4,We measured the high-purity Al(PO3)3 content of phosphorus and aluminum. It was better that the content of phosphorus was measured by quinoline phosphomolybdate gravimetric method and the content of aluminum was measured by complexometric titration method. The methods were high-accuracy. After testing, the purity of Al(PO3)3 was more than 95%.
